Assignment Task 1: Examine the case related to entrepreneurship
In this assignment sample, we will try to explain the various risks and challenges that an entrepreneur is likely to face.
Another thing you might want to know about being an entrepreneur is the balancing act of work-life and family responsibilities.
One study found that while 81% of entrepreneurs report they watch their children very closely as they grow up, almost all say they wish there were more hours in the day so they could spend more time with them. Entrepreneurs work a lot, but often see their kids for only a few minutes during weekdays when school is on and on weekends if not working overtime or on days off. It is also a high-risk job and one’s future largely depends on the success or failure of their own project.
As with any start-up, there are some major risks associated with investing in something risky; entrepreneurship is no different so be sure you are aware before investing time or money into trying something.
Assignment Task2: Demonstrate entrepreneurial skills in creating a business via Social Media
In this assignment sample, we will discuss the role of Social Media which is quickly becoming the most powerful sales tool, strictly because it’s the most current mode of communication. It efficiently connects with a broad range of people in a wide array of networks and companies, which when coupled with its potential to notify people instantly makes it the best place to sell. In fact, 88% of small businesses saw increased revenue after adding social media channels into their marketing plan!
Moreover, 97% percent of marketers active on social sites claimed that at least one promotion on their site drove them tangible results like leads or increased demand for products. Plus, 83% reported using video specifically as part of their campaign strategy.
It can only be concluded then that successful entrepreneurs have the ability to work on Social Media sites for themselves and for the organization.
